Without superstar Stephen Curry, it is difficult for Draymond Green and the Golden State Warriors to have their best chance at winning basketball games.

Even though the point guard is about to turn 38, he is still considered one of the most lethal and consistent scorers in the league. Without him on that Warriors team, they lose their core identity and playing style.

Of course, his age and recent injury struggles should prompt the team to find alternative ways to win games. They do find ways to do so, especially as their impressive win against the Denver Nuggets proved.

At the same time, they could not do anything against the Los Angeles Lakers, who have been struggling themselves. That 28-point loss was embarrassing in front of their home fans, against a team that was searching for its identity after losing three straight.

Even Charles Barkley could not resist the opportunity to poke fun at the expense of the Warriors, knowing the likes of Green and his teammates simply could not get anything going.

It seems the latter’s frustrations with his teammates were evident when a clip surfaced showing the former Defensive Player of the Year crashing out on the sidelines.

Since crash outs from him are normal, the reason this video went viral was because of Curry’s reactions when Draymond Green was going at it with his teammates.

Fans react to clip showing Stephen Curry’s reaction to Draymond Green’s crashout

The clip, which was shot by fans, shows Stephen Curry constantly nodding his head while Draymond Green uses a variety of gestures to go off at his teammates.

Even head coach Steve Kerr, who has experience with Green’s episodes, stayed away during this incident, leaving fans to wonder why the three-point shooting record holder and his head coach reacted in this manner. Check out examples of those reactions below:

Draymond Green might have been having his best intentions when he was yelling at his teammates. After all, the rest of them needed to step up, as whenever Stephen Curry has been injured, the Warriors have lost most of their games.

Draymond Green debunks rumors of him intentionally missing games when Stephen Curry is injured

Stephen Curry has not played basketball in February and is likely to continue missing a few more games as he recovers from injury. During that stretch, the Warriors posted a 4-6 record.

Stephen Curry and Draymond Green missing games have different impact on Warriors
Curry and Green missing games have different impact on Warriors (Image via Barstool/X)

Out of those four wins, two came against the Denver Nuggets and the Memphis Grizzlies. Fans pointed out that those wins came without Draymond Green in them.

They also claimed that the 6’6″ star intentionally misses games whenever Curry is injured, which led the Michigan native to say this on his namesake show.

People always try to come up with internet trends, but I think Steph Curry has missed far more games than I have… So, the theory just doesn’t kind of work. Cool story though… I think anytime you could throw salt on Draymond’s name, cool story for sure.

Draymond Green said

He believes people are pulling his name into such false narratives since it helps the creator’s business. At the same time, he reiterated with facts how his illustrious teammate has missed more games despite coming into the league a full three years before.
